On Wed, Dec 11, 2019 at 11:11:42PM -0500, Thara Gopinath wrote: > The > difference here from rt/dl utilization tracking is that, instead of > tracking time spent by a cpu running a rt/dl task through util_avg, the > average thermal pressure is tracked through load_avg. This is because > thermal pressure signal is weighted "delta" capacity and is not > binary(util_avg is binary). "delta capacity" here means delta between the > actual capacity of a cpu and the decreased capacity a cpu due to a thermal > event.
